Image of Heart-Healthy Homemade Ketchup
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:40 mins
Total Time:50 mins
Servings: 16

Ingredients

  • 6 ounces tomato paste
  • 1 cup apple cider vinegar
  • 0.5 cup water
  • 3 tablespoons honey
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1.5 teaspoons gar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on mustard powder
  • 0.25 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 0.25 teaspoon allspice
  • 0.25 teaspoon cloves
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on black pepper

Directions

Step 1

In a medium saucepan, combine the tomato paste, apple cider vinegar, and water. Stir until the tomato paste is fully dissolved in the liquids.

Step 2

Add the honey, onion powder, garlic powder, mustard powder, cinnamon, allspice, cloves, salt, and black pepper to the saucepan.

Step 3

Heat the mixture over medium heat. Stir constantly until all ingredients are well combined.

Step 4

Once the mixture begins to bubble, reduce the heat to low.

Step 5

Simmer the ketchup for about 40 minutes, stirring occasionally. This will allow the flavors to blend and the mixture to thicken.

Step 6

Taste the ketchup and adjust the seasoning if necessary. You may want to add a little more honey or spices, depending on personal preference.

Step 7

Once the desired consistency is reached, remove from heat and let it cool slightly.

Step 8

Transfer the ketchup to a sterilized glass jar or bottle with a tight-fitting lid.

Step 9

Allow the ketchup to cool completely before sealing and refrigerating. Use within 3 weeks for optimal freshness.
